A law firm is seeking a Renewable Energy Project Development and Finance Associate Attorney in Washington, DC. The Renewable Energy Project Development and Finance Associate Attorney will work with clients in the clean energy industry on projects across the United States. They will focus on various agreements related to renewable energy projects and must possess strong written and oral communication skills.

 

Duties:

  • Work with clients in the clean energy industry on renewable energy projects
  • Handle various agreements related to project development and finance
  • Draft and negotiate power purchase agreements, purchase and sale agreements, hedge contracts, equipment supply contracts, and construction contracts
  • Provide legal advice and guidance on project development and finance matters
  • Conduct legal research and analysis
  • Communicate with clients and other stakeholders
  • Collaborate with partners, associates, and support staff on renewable energy projects

 

Requirements:

  • 2-7 years of law firm experience in project development, finance, mergers & acquisitions, or commercial contracts
  • Experience in the renewable energy industry preferred
  • Strong written and oral communication skills

 

Education and Certifications:

  • Juris Doctor (JD) degree from an accredited law school
  • Admission to the state Bar

 

Skills:

  • Knowledge of project development, finance, and commercial contracts
  • Excellent drafting and negotiation skills
  • Ability to analyze complex legal issues
  • Strong written and oral communication skills
  • Proficiency in legal research and analysis

 

Benefits:

  • Medical, dental, vision, life, AD&D, EAP, STD, and LTD insurance
  • Enhanced parental leave and Off Ramp/On Ramp program
  • Voluntary income protection benefits
  • 401(k)-retirement plan with company match
